Cytochrome c
From Horse and Bovine Heart

charts

Method Conditions


Column Cogent Bidentate C8 300™, 5µm, 300A
Catalog No. 40008-75P-3M
Dimensions 4.6 x 75 mm
Solvents A: DI water + 0.1% trifluoroacetic acid (TFA)
B: acetonitrile + 0.1% TFA
Gradient
Time (min.)    %B
0.0 20
16.0 40
18.0 40
18.1 20
Post time 5 min
Flow rate 0.5 mL/min.
Sample Prep 1. 1. Cytochrome c from horse heart
2. Cytochrome c from bovine heart
Detection UV 214 nm.

Discussion



Cytochrome c is used in the study of protein stability, folding, unfolding and molecular evolution. This protein is an efficient biological electron-transporter and is a universal catalyst of respiration.

Using the simple RP-HPLC gradient method shown in this note, it was possible to separate horse and bovine heart cytochrome c. The peaks were well separated and symmetrical. A linear detector response was observed over 2 orders of magnitude.
